System Information
Intel i7 9700F
16 gig Ram
Operating system: Win 10 professional
Graphics card: MSI GTX 1070
Blender Version
2.93 LTS
Short description of error
Fcurve and Dopesheet Grouping is Disabled when executing undo function ( CTR+Z )
Exact steps for others to reproduce the error
Open blender
Create a simple animation and group the vericie curves
Edit the animation then undo it using CTRL-Z
Your group will disapear. 2021-07-08 17-58-20.mkv
